- How do Kiribati and Aruba compare on GDP?
- Kiribati has a GDP of $307.9 million, while Aruba has $3.6 billion. Aruba leads on this indicator.
- How do Kiribati and Aruba compare on GDP per Capita?
- Kiribati has a GDP per Capita of $2,288.635, while Aruba has $33,984.791. Aruba leads on this indicator.
- How do Kiribati and Aruba compare on Population?
- Kiribati has a Population of 134,518, while Aruba has 107,624. they are comparable on this indicator.
- How do Kiribati and Aruba compare on Life Expectancy?
- Kiribati has a Life Expectancy of 66.5, while Aruba has 76.4. Aruba leads on this indicator.
- How do Kiribati and Aruba compare on GDP Growth?
- Kiribati has a GDP Growth of 5.3%, while Aruba has 4.3%. Kiribati leads on this indicator.
